    Hi Dan,
    For us after investigating this further it was found that using the document menu to edit or checkout and then edit results in the project file being opened in read-only mode. 
    The same issue was present for Visio files.
    Using the FILES ribbon menu results in the document being opened in edit mode successfully in both Project and Visio.
    Please note that we found that this issue only exists within document libraries where checkout is required to edit which was our case.  If checkout is not required the document
    menu can also be used as expected.

    876149 wrote:
    SQL> select open_mode,database_role,PROTECTION_MODE,PROTECTION_LEVEL from v$database;
    OPEN_MODE DATABASE_ROLE PROTECTION_MODE PROTECTION_LEVEL
    READ ONLY WITH APPLY PHYSICAL STANDBY MAXIMUM AVAILABILITY MAXIMUM AVAILABILITY
    "READ ONLY WITH APPLY" in V$DATABASE.OPEN_MODE means Active Data Guard is enabled.
    Oracle code cannot check if you have the right license: it is up to you to know which license you have for your database environments.

    oratest wrote:
    I am using Oracle 10.2.0.3 version.
    If my database is opened in READ-ONLY mode, means no insert/update/delete operations are permitted here.
    While generating EXPLAIN PLAN for any SQL, it does entries in PLAN_TABLE. But my database is opened in READ-ONLY mode, means no inserts can happen.
    So how can I generate EXPLAIN PLAN for my SQL in this condition?
    You can always do: "explain plan into some_table@remote_database" to avoid inserting into the local database. Unfortunately 10g added a sequence fetch to the "explain plan" code, and this is where the call would fail if you tried this remote approach on your version.
    Here's an idea I haven't tested. If you set up a database link from your production database to the read-only database, you could then do an "explain plan" in the production database for the SQL statement by changing every object reference in the SQL statement to "object@readonlydatabase". In most cases this will allow the optimizer to recognise the statement as "fully remote" and get the optimizer on the readonly database to create the execution plan - which would then be written to the production database.
